Colombian trans actress denounces harassment in a supermarket in Spain – Cali – Colombia


The actress Juana Jiménez denounced that she was the victim of harassment by a vigilante in a supermarket in Spain. The artist added that the security guard accused her of robbery and locked her in a warehouse.

The Spanish Police arrived at the site of the incident and verified that Jiménez was not hiding any stolen items. One of his supports was a security video of the business.

The actress and film director, born in Valle del Cauca, has faced discrimination and transphobia, under the dream of having respect for her professional activity in film and television.

On the night of Thursday, August 13, the Colombian Juana Jiménez entered a well-known store in Madrid, capital of Spain. According to her testimony, she was going to look for a perfumery product and asked the guard for the information. She went to the sales area but couldn’t find the item, she says.

On the way, she felt that the guard was close and ended up chasing her through the aisles of the supermarket.

According to Jiménez’s account, he decided to leave the premises. It was then that the watchman told him that he had not bought anything.

According to the complaint, she said no and he accused her of robbery, abused her and locked her in a small warehouse. The situation was seen by other customers and employees of the commercial establishment.

From the business they called the police, whose uniforms arrived and found that the trans woman had nothing in her power. Then they reviewed the images of the security cameras but no crime was seen either.

“In the videos you only see the harassment of the vigilante”, says the complainant, Jiménez, who was taken by the police to the forensic doctor.

The actress says she was affected because she had just had an operation on one of her breasts. So, she decided to file a complaint.

“Not only in our Colombia atrocious cases occur like that of Luis Álvarez in Sincelejo, Every day in the world many people from the LGBT community are victims of violent acts, due to intolerance, lack of respect for our differences and above all due to lack of equality, “says Jiménez, who is an actress and film director.

He noted that “we hope that a country like Spain, where homophobia does not exist and the LGBT community feels freer, will not continue to present these acts, neither there nor anywhere in the world.”

The artist has a history of participation in the cinema of Italy, where she arrived years ago to advance her acting career, in film and television productions in which she has been alongside actors such as Robert de Niro and Mónica Belucci.
